The engine may not start and security indicator light may illuminate or flash if the key is placed in an area where it is difficult for the system to detect the signal, such as on the dashboard or in the glove compartment. Problems may occur where CMBS fails to work, such as: bad weather condition, sudden changes in light, for example driving through a tunnel, little contrast between an object and the background, low light conditions or very strong reflecting light, driving in shadows (trees and buildings), reflections on the interior of the windscreen and roadway objects may be misinterpreted as vehicles or pedestrian. The anti-Lock Braking System (ABS) helps to prevent the wheels from locking up under braking and therefore allowing greater control. Normal brakes will work as usual, though due to the ABS malfunction, your wheels are more likely to lock under heavy braking or slippery road surfaces.
